Breast screening services
NHS Digital supports breast screening services in the UK, providing the software to manage the call and recall of women who are eligible for breast screening.
Breast screening in England and Northern Ireland
Breast Screening Select
Women in England and Northern Ireland are called and recalled for screening using Breast Screening Select (BSS), a browser-based application.
Using BSS, you can:
- flag subjects as potentially being at a higher risk from breast cancer
- add episodes to a subject's screening history
- cease subjects from the system
- produce reports
- view contact lists
- customise parameters for your local breast screening office
Breast Screening Information System
Breast Screening Information System (BSIS) is a browser-based application, that allows authorised users to:
- upload radiology and KC62 annual returns data
- produce reports for both radiology and KC62 returns
- add, view and edit film readers
- review any issues with uploaded KC62 returns data
The KC62 is a national statistical mandatory return that all breast screening units in England are required to undertake on an annual basis.
Breast screening in Wales
Women in Wales who are eligible for breast screening are selected using the National Health Application and Infrastructure Services (NHAIS) breast screening system.
The NHAIS Breast Screening System allows you to:
- manage the call/recall process for eligible women
- print invitation letters
- record a woman's attendance at a screening clinic
The system also contains functions for reporting and statistical analysis.
